The idea and its source

Lean learning is the answer to the forgetting curve — and the framework comes from the same Steve Glaveski HBR article as the retention figures, modelled on Toyota's lean manufacturing: effort only where it is needed, waste cut, outcomes improved. His sharpest statistic: only about 12% of employees apply the skills from corporate training to their jobs. The cycle: learning the core of what you need to learn, applying it to real-world situations immediately, receiving immediate feedback and refining your understanding, then repeating the cycle. The workbook's definition: getting the right learning, to the right audience, at the right time, in the right quantity, to achieve perfect work flow — while minimising waste and being flexible to change. My margin notes say it plainer: you do not have much time — hands on, practical. Adults will not give you 40 spare hours; design for the minutes they actually have, as close to the work as possible.

How to apply it

From the slide, the application checklist. Think 80/20 — 20% content, 80% practice. Apply learning to real-world situations. Leverage guided learning that continues into live application. Personalise content to each employee's performance and learning style. Provide ongoing support. Activate peer learning — 55% of employees ask a colleague first when they need to know something. Use micro courses, bite-sized. And move from credits to outcomes: learn the right thing, at the right time, for the right reason, and retain it. The 55% figure deserves its own sentence: half of all workplace learning already flows through colleagues, unmanaged. Peer learning is not a nice-to-have channel to add — it is the dominant channel, waiting to be designed instead of left to luck.

Case Study

a lean onboarding system for a new property

Opening a new property means a batch of new hires must absorb dozens of SOPs in two weeks. Rebuilt lean: The classroom shrinks to half a day, covering only the irreversible things — safety, cash handling, data privacy — and even that half-day runs at 20% content, 80% drills. Everything else moves to the point of use: a laminated micro-card at each workstation, a two-minute video linked by QR code, then doing the task under observation. That is micro courses plus apply-immediately, literally standing where the work happens. Peer learning gets designed instead of assumed: every new hire is paired with a buddy from an existing property for two weeks — since 55% of people ask a colleague first anyway, we choose which colleague. Buddies give feedback with the three-part frame: specific praise, then improvements, then what to avoid. Ongoing support is a group chat where any SOP question gets answered within the hour, and the answers get folded back into the micro-cards — minimising waste, flexible to change. Same material, roughly the same total hours as the old three-day marathon. But the hours are redistributed from one heroic learning event into a spaced, social, hands-on system — from teaching to whistling.

Applying it same-day — a lean design for my own AI course

Lean learning says apply immediately, so I did — the same evening I redesigned the AI course I teach at DJC around today's frameworks, and pressed the design into a one-page poster (below). The spine is a repeatable lean learning cycle: learn (the minimum needed right now) → see it (trainer demonstrates) → do it (apply to a real problem immediately) → get feedback → refine (make version 2) → repeat (harder problem) → apply (in real work) → get results. The content is restructured as mission-based learning — every session delivers a real outcome the learner can use that day: turn a 30-minute task into a 5-minute task, produce a week of marketing content from one idea, build a first AI workflow. Two mechanics come straight from today's material: a 20:80 balance (trainer explains 20% of the time, learners produce 80% — the trainer is the guide, the learner is the producer) and the 3-2-1 retrieval to close every session, reconstructed at the start of the next one before notes come out. The promise writes itself once the design is lean: we don't just teach the tool — we help people solve real problems and get results today.

Reflections

Day 1 ends with the frameworks snapping together into one sentence: the classroom is only 10%, whatever it delivers decays on the forgetting curve, so design lean — minimum effective content, maximum immediate practice, spaced retrieval, and deliberately engineered learning from others and from the work itself.
